Intro

FORGET ME NOTS is a film about remembering. 


The act of remembering is so intrinsic to our experience that we usually don’t even notice it – we get to and from work, we drive to the grocery store, we recognize our family…  and in this way we are able to navigate through our days.  On a more profound level, remembering is the key to our identity – it opens doors though which we access the stories and experiences that make up our lives. 

 

Viewers come away from FORGET ME NOTS thinking about and reflecting on their memories and stories and motivated to intentionally remember and share their lives.  In this way FORGET ME NOTS can begin to build bridges and solidify connections between communities and people, to one’s self, to the past, and across generations.

Forget Me Nots. A documentary film by Dempsey Rice.

16 minutes 30 seconds.  2010
